Why West-Facing Rooms Are the Most Difficult to Control

Not all sunlight behaves the same way throughout the day. West-facing windows receive sunlight during the hottest and most intense period — late afternoon to early evening.

The Science of Western Sun Exposure

During afternoon hours:

  • The sun sits lower in the sky.
  • Rays enter windows at a direct horizontal angle.
  • Light penetrates deeper into interior spaces.
  • Heat accumulation peaks indoors.

Unlike morning sunlight, which is softer and shorter in duration, western exposure delivers concentrated solar energy exactly when outdoor temperatures are highest.

This combination creates three major problems:

  1. Excess ultraviolet (UV) radiation
  2. Infrared heat buildup
  3. Extended light exposure duration

Together, these accelerate material degradation inside the home.

How Sunlight Causes Furniture Fading

Sunlight consists of several types of radiation, each affecting indoor materials differently.

Ultraviolet (UV) Rays

UV radiation is the primary cause of fading.

It breaks chemical bonds in dyes and pigments, causing colors to weaken over time. Fabrics, wood finishes, and artwork are especially vulnerable.

Visible Light

Even visible light contributes to fading through oxidation processes. Bright rooms may look beautiful but still slowly bleach surfaces.

Infrared Radiation

Infrared energy generates heat, which dries materials and weakens structural integrity.

Heat leads to:

  • Cracking leather
  • Warping wood
  • Adhesive breakdown
  • Fabric brittleness

The damage is cumulative and irreversible.

Furniture Most at Risk in West-Facing Rooms

Certain materials deteriorate faster under sunlight exposure.

Upholstered Furniture

Natural fibers such as cotton, linen, and wool fade quickly when exposed daily.

Hardwood Floors

UV light alters lignin within wood, causing uneven color changes known as “sun bleaching.”

Leather Pieces

Heat removes moisture from leather, leading to stiffness and cracking.

Artwork and Photographs

Pigments and photographic prints degrade rapidly without protection.

Rugs and Carpets

Dyes weaken unevenly, leaving visible sun patterns across floors.

If you’ve ever noticed a rectangular shadow where a rug once sat, sunlight damage is already underway.

Why Single-Layer Curtains Are Not Enough

Many homeowners install basic curtains expecting full protection. Unfortunately, a single fabric layer rarely solves the problem.

Common limitations include:

  • Light leakage around edges
  • Insufficient UV blocking
  • Poor heat insulation
  • Limited adjustability throughout the day

A single curtain forces a compromise between brightness and protection.

Layered systems eliminate this compromise.

What Is a Multi-Layer Curtain System?

A multi-layer curtain setup combines different materials and functions into one coordinated window treatment.

Typically, it includes:

  1. Sheer curtains
  2. Light-filtering curtains
  3. Blackout or thermal curtains

Each layer serves a distinct protective purpose.

Together, they create flexible environmental control.

Layer One: Sheer Curtains — The First Line of Defense

Sheer curtains diffuse incoming sunlight rather than blocking it completely.

Benefits of Sheers

  • Scatter harsh rays
  • Reduce glare
  • Maintain outdoor visibility
  • Provide daytime privacy

High-quality sheers can reduce UV exposure significantly while preserving natural brightness.

They soften sunlight before it reaches deeper protective layers.

Layer Two: Light-Filtering Curtains — Controlled Illumination

Light-filtering fabrics sit between decorative and protective layers.

They:

  • Reduce brightness levels
  • Block a portion of UV radiation
  • Maintain ambient lighting
  • Prevent direct beam penetration

This layer is ideal for afternoons when you still want daylight but need protection.

Layer Three: Blackout or Thermal Curtains — Maximum Protection

Blackout curtains provide the strongest defense against solar damage.

How They Work

These curtains use dense woven fabric or foam-backed materials that:

  • Block up to 99% of light
  • Reduce UV transmission dramatically
  • Reflect heat outward
  • Stabilize indoor temperature

Thermal-backed curtains add insulation benefits, reducing cooling costs during summer months.

Why Layering Works Better Than Thick Curtains Alone

Many people assume thicker curtains equal better protection. However, layering creates superior performance through staged filtration.

Progressive Light Reduction

Instead of stopping sunlight abruptly, layered curtains:

  1. Diffuse light
  2. Filter intensity
  3. Block remaining radiation

This gradual reduction prevents heat buildup near the window surface.

The Role of Air Gaps in Heat Protection

One overlooked advantage of layered curtains is trapped air.

Each curtain layer creates an insulating pocket.

Air acts as a natural thermal barrier, slowing heat transfer into the room.

This effect can noticeably reduce indoor temperature during peak afternoon hours.

Choosing the Right Materials for Each Layer

Material selection greatly influences effectiveness.

Sheer Layer Materials

Best options include:

  • Polyester voile
  • Linen blends
  • UV-treated sheers

Avoid extremely thin decorative fabrics with no UV resistance.

Middle Layer Materials

Recommended fabrics:

  • Cotton-poly blends
  • Solar screen textiles
  • Light-filtering weaves

These balance brightness and protection.

Outer Protective Layer

Ideal choices:

  • Triple-weave blackout fabric
  • Thermal insulated curtains
  • Reflective backing materials

Neutral-colored backing improves heat reflection.

Color Matters More Than You Think

Curtain color affects solar performance.

  • Light-colored backing reflects heat.
  • Dark interior colors enhance aesthetics.
  • Dual-tone curtains combine both advantages.

For west-facing rooms, reflective outer surfaces dramatically reduce heat gain.

Proper Installation: The Hidden Key to Success

Even premium curtains fail when installed incorrectly.

Extend Curtain Width

Curtains should extend 8–12 inches beyond window edges to block angled sunlight.

Mount Higher Than the Frame

Installing rods closer to the ceiling prevents top light leaks.

Ensure Floor-Length Coverage

Full-length curtains minimize light entry gaps.

These adjustments dramatically improve effectiveness.

Seasonal Adjustments for Maximum Efficiency

Curtain usage should change throughout the year.

Summer

Close protective layers earlier in the afternoon to block heat.

Winter

Open layers partially to allow passive solar warmth while filtering UV.

Layered systems allow dynamic seasonal control.

Common Mistakes to Avoid

Using Only Decorative Curtains

Aesthetic fabrics often lack UV protection.

Leaving Curtains Open During Peak Sun Hours

Even short exposure accumulates damage.

Ignoring Side Gaps

Sunlight entering from edges undermines protection.

Choosing Short Curtains

Short panels allow reflected light to reach furniture.

Attention to detail makes a major difference.
